Unlike Word, Microsoft Excel lacks a direct "Watermark" command button, requiring users to leverage the Header and Footer tools combined with image insertion techniques. Step-by-Step Execution Guide for Inserting Watermarks in Excel



Step 1: Switch to Page Layout View

Open your target workbook in Microsoft Excel and navigate to the View tab on the top ribbon menu. Click on the Page Layout button to transform your continuous grid worksheet into individual page boundaries. Alternatively, you can click the Page Layout view icon located on the status bar in the bottom right corner of the application window. This view is mandatory because it exposes the Header and Footer placeholder sections at the top of each physical page.

Pro-Tip: Always finalize your column widths, row heights, and overall print area boundaries before adding a watermark. Modifying layout dimensions after inserting a graphic can shift header alignments and misalign your visual indicators.



Step 2: Access the Header and Footer Tools

Click directly into the top center section of the Header area at the top of any visible page in Page Layout view. Once you click this region, a contextual tab titled Header & Footer Design will instantly appear on the main Excel ribbon. Click on this tab to reveal specialized tools for inserting images, page numbers, dates, and file paths into your document margins.



Step 3: Insert and Position Your Watermark Graphic

Within the Header & Footer Elements group on the ribbon, click the Picture button. A dialog box will prompt you to source your image; select From a File and locate your pre-formatted company logo or Draft stamp. Excel will insert a placeholder code reading "&[Picture]" into the header block. To push the image down into the center of the worksheet page, press the Enter key multiple times within the header box until the image visually aligns with the middle of your active data cells.

Warning: Avoid inserting oversized high-resolution images without pre-scaling them. Excel headers scale images based on pixel density, which can result in a massive graphic dominating the entire page and obscuring vital numerical data.



Step 4: Adjust Image Properties and Color Profiles

Click anywhere outside the header area to apply the image code. To modify the appearance of your inserted watermark, click back into the header, highlight the "&[Picture]" text, and click the Format Picture button next to the Picture option on the ribbon. In the Format Picture dialog box, navigate to the Picture tab and change the Color dropdown from Automatic to Washout. This automatically applies a high-brightness, low-contrast filter that transforms your graphic into a subtle background watermark.



Step 5: Verify Print and PDF Export Settings

Navigate to File, then Print, or press Control plus P to review the print preview screen. Ensure that the watermark appears behind the data cells legibly on every target page and that scaling options do not compress the header disproportionately. If your document spans multiple portrait and landscape orientations, repeat the header image insertion for each unique section layout.

Comparative Analysis of Excel Watermarking Methods



Method Best Use Case Setup Complexity Visual Quality Print Reliability
Header Picture Insertion Corporate logos, confidentiality stamps Medium High (with pre-washed PNGs) Excellent across physical and PDF outputs
WordArt Text Overlay Quick "DRAFT" or "CONFIDENTIAL" text Low Moderate Good, but susceptible to cell overlapping
Background Image Fill Decorative desktop viewing only Low Low Poor (Does not print or export to PDF natively)

Troubleshooting Common Watermark Misalignments and Failures



  • Root Cause: The watermark image prints on the very top margin instead of the center of the page.

    • Actionable Fix: Return to Page Layout view, click inside the header containing the picture code, and press the Enter key iteratively to push the image vertically downward until it sits centered over your data table.
  • Root Cause: The inserted graphic completely blocks out underlying numbers and text rows.

    • Actionable Fix: Open your image in a dedicated graphics editor, reduce its opacity to 20 percent, save it as a transparent PNG, and re-insert it into the header using the Washout color preset.
  • Root Cause: The watermark appears on the first page but vanishes on subsequent pages of a long report.

    • Actionable Fix: Verify that your worksheet does not have the Different First Page checkbox enabled within the Header & Footer Design ribbon tab, which isolates header elements to page one exclusively.
  • Root Cause: Watermark text or images appear distorted and pixelated after converting the Excel file to a PDF.

    • Actionable Fix: Avoid using compressed internet graphics; source a vector-based image file or a high-DPI raster image (300 PPI minimum) before executing the header insertion steps.

Frequently Asked Questions



Can I add a watermark to Excel without using headers?

Excel does not feature a native canvas watermark layer beneath the grid cells. While you can insert background images via the Page Layout tab, background graphics are restricted to digital desktop viewing and will not render when printing the physical document or exporting the workbook to a PDF file.



How do I remove a watermark from an Excel spreadsheet?

Navigate to the View tab, select Page Layout, click into the header block containing the watermark image, delete the "&[Picture]" text code entirely, and press escape. The watermark will instantly be purged from all associated pages of the active worksheet.



Can I apply different watermarks to specific sheets within the same workbook?

Yes, header configurations in Excel are applied on a worksheet-by-worksheet basis. You can insert a Confidential watermark on sensitive financial models on Sheet1 while leaving operational logs on Sheet2 completely clean by managing headers independently per tab.



Why is the Format Picture button grayed out in my header?

The Format Picture button remains inactive until you click your cursor directly inside the header box and highlight the specific image placeholder text code. Once the placeholder is highlighted, the formatting menu options will unlock automatically.
